I have a student loan through the State of TX that has been paid off since March 206. Before that time I had many, many late payments (as much as 150 days late). They never offered any rehab or removal of deliquencies...just demanded payment. I paid it off finally but these lates are killing me. I have 3 150 days late, 5 120 day lates, 8 90 day lates, 13 60 day lates, and 9 30 day lates. I tried disputing with the CRAs as obsolete but it didn't work. My first late payment was October of 2001, last was Jan 2006. Any ideas how to get rid of this??? Does the State of TX do goodwill?? This is one of the last baddies on my report and its killing me!

 

Thanks so much for any help!

 

Mary


Posted

Was this TGSLP? Texas Guarenteed Student Loan Program? If so, that would mean you were in default and as such they wont remove the lates. They will naturally age off 7 years after they occured and the tradeline itself will drop off 7 years after your default or claim paid date.

 

They are not required to offer rehab.....often you have to ask for it.
